Why attend for private assessment and therapy?

Waiting times for public services may mean that your child has to wait for assessment and diagnosis which can delay availing of therapy and important resource services at school. Word of Mouth can facilitate your child’s speech and language development needs while you are waiting to be called by your local HSE. We can also provide therapy to supplement your services form your HSE and can add follow on sessions to your HSE block of intervention. There are no restrictions as to the number or frequency of sessions available in private practice and treatment plans will be negotiated by you and your therapist following best practice guidelines, clinical decision making and evidence based practice.

How do I know if the therapist is qualified/ experienced?

You can check your therapists’ qualifications and experience. You can ask questions in relation to the therapists’ years of experience, qualifications and specific experience in working in your area of need. Some therapists will have this information available on their website. Word of Mouth adheres to the highest standards of evidence based practice and continuing professional development to ensure appropriate treatment for your child.  Word of Mouth credentials are available on the on this website and we are registered with the IASLT professional body in Ireland and our Speech and Language Therapists  are CORU registered.
